Pittsfield Lodge No 420 (EIN: 37-0645192)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2018. In its fiscal year 2025 IRS Form 990 filing, Pittsfield Lodge No 420, a 501(c)(8) fraternal beneficiary society, reported compensation for 5 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0. Pittsfield Lodge No 420 changed its name from Pittsfield Lodge No 420 Loyal Order of Moose in 2019.
